The Evolution of Bass Fishing Equipment: From Classic to Cutting-Edge
Historically, anglers relied on basic spinning and baitcasting reels, selecting gear based on personal preference and straightforward performance metrics. Today, however, advancements in reel design—particularly gear durability, weight reduction, and smoothness—have revolutionised the sport. High-performance reels enable anglers to cast farther, retrieve more efficiently, and handle larger, more aggressive fish with confidence.

The Role of Reels in Modern Bass Fishing Strategies
A high-quality reel is foundational to executing advanced techniques such as target casting, jigging, and finesse fishing. The choice of reel directly impacts accuracy, distance, and control—factors crucial when targeting elusive or cautious bass. Innovations like instant anti-reverse, smooth drag systems, and low gear ratios for finesse work exemplify the technological strides advancing the sport.
The Importance of Gear Selection and Tactics in Bass Fishing Success
Beyond reels, selecting the appropriate rods, lines, and lures tailored to specific conditions can dramatically improve catch rates. For example, during spring spawning season, finesse techniques—utilising light gear—are often more effective, especially in clear water environments. Conversely, during summer, heavier gear allows for battling larger bass in dense cover.

Emerging Trends Shaping the Future of Bass Fishing
- Smart Reels and Digital Integration: Reels with Bluetooth connectivity and app integration offer real-time data, line tension monitoring, and customized settings.
- Sustainable and Eco-Conscious Equipment: Manufacturers are developing reels with recycled materials and environmentally friendly lubricants, aligning with conservation efforts.
- Customization and Modularity: Modular reel components allow anglers to fine-tune their setups for specific conditions, enhancing adaptability and performance.
